MaTRiX-600 FRONT PaNEl CONTROlS & CONNECTORS

CAuTION: do not block air intake on the

rear panel and air exit slots on the top

(below wooden handle). The Matrix-600 has

a high power amplifier, which dissipates

heat and needs air circulation to cool down

its heatsink. Blocking air access slots can

force the Matrix-600 into protection mode

and can cause potential damage to the sys-

tem, which is not covered by the warranty.

CAuTION: The system’s components are

matched for the best possible sound quality

and may only be operated in the specified

configuration provided in this manual. use

of any other speakers may hinder the sound

quality and can damage the power amplifier.

INPuT 6

22. STEREO l/R RCA INPuTs:

Left and Right RCA

stereo inputs are used to connect a stereo line-level

source such as a CD player.

23. STEREO MP3/Cd INPuT:

3.5mm mini jack stereo is

used to connect portable stereo line-level sources

such as a MP3 player, iPod™ or CD player.

24. VOluME:

Controls the volume of the input signal

connected to either the RCA or mini jack stereo

inputs.

25. STEREO l/R RCA HOuSE INPuTs:

Left and Right

RCA stereo inputs are used to connect stereo line-

level sources such as a CD player. This channel is a

spare channel not going through the channel’s EQs,

PAN and is not routed to DIGITAL EFFECTS and

MONITOR outputs like all other channels. It is

normally used to connect to an “in house” back-

ground music source so that the Matrix-600 system

could be used by the house staff with out affecting

the settings reserved for the DJs and/or musicians on

other channels. It also bypasses the MASTER

VOLUME and is controlled by its own LEVEL.

26. HOuSE lEVEl:

Controls the volume of input signal

connected to the HOUSE STEREO LINE RCA inputs.

INPuTS 1 to 6

(All inputs, except the HOUSE stereo input, have similar

3-band EQs on each channel, MONITOR LEVEL

and EFFECT LEVEL controls. The EQs are optimized for

different sources connected to different channels for

best performance)

27. BASS EQ:

Adds or subtracts bass to the signal.

28. MId EQ:

Adds or subtracts mid frequencies to the

signal. This control will add vocal clarity or

instrument presence.

29. TREBlE EQ:

Adds or subtracts high frequencies

to the signal.

30. MONITOR lEVEl:

Controls the ratio of this

channel’s signal which is mixed to MONITOR output

on the rear panel. This can also be used to control

the level of this channel in the headphones when the

headphones are switched to MONITOR as a source.

31. EFFECTS lEVEl:

Controls the ratio of this

channel’s signal when routed to DSP effects.
